Check out these strong Spuds! Moorhead High School hosted the State Weightlifting Meet on April 10. Congrats to everyone that participated. Check out some of their amazing achievements: 🔶Mya Rieber (pictured) set a new state snatch record, new clean and jerk personal record and qualified for nationals 🔶Ryland Braton set new state records in the clean and jerk and total state records 🔶Emily Stamm broke both the clean and jerk and total state records, qualifying for nationals 🔶Micah Cozad set a new clean and jerk personal record 🔶Ella Rice qualified for nationals 🔶Connor Heinsch set new personal records in the snatch and clean and jerk and qualified for nationals #GoSpuds 🏋️‍♂️ 📸: Bill Grover

We are proud of MHS Debate Team Members who qualified for and participated in the Minnesota State High School League State Debate Tournament. In Public Forum Debate, Emma Pranger and Lila Stanley were Section 5 Champions and Emily Walker and Layla Eisenzimmer were state participants; Benjamin Dickey was a state participant in Lincoln-Douglas Debate and Scout Holding Eagle-Bushaw was Section 5 Champion in Congressional Debate. In addition, the following students were National Qualifiers for the National Speech and Debate Association: Scout Holding Eagle-Bushaw and Lila Stanley in Congressional Debate; Benjamin Dickey in Lincoln-Douglas Debate; Emma Pranger and Lila Stanley in Public Forum Debate. All students are pictured above with Pranger on Facetime via phone. The Debate Team is coached by Andrew Tichy and assisted by Ginger Williams and Chris Lien.

We are proud of the Spuds Gymnastics team for earning the Gold Academic Award from The Minnesota Girls Gymnastics Coaches Association for a team GPA of 3.955. The Academic Award for gymnastics is based on the cumulative GPA of 60% of your team roster. A Gold Award is earned for a team GPA of 3.75-4.00. Team Members are Stephanie McDowell, Mady Dahl, Summer Lindquist, Lily Mathern, Sydney Skaurud, Brynn Stellrecht, Maggie Peters, Chani Johnson, Emma Netland, and Briar Carlsrud. The team is coached by Toni Kleber and assisted by Dave Velaski and Katrina Thompson.
